PURPOSE: Evaluate the efficacy of a novel skincare product for the management of chemotherapy-related dermatological toxicities. METHODS: A monocentric, prospective, interventional, open-label, pretest-posttest, single-group study with cancer patients receiving chemotherapy (n = 100) was set up. All enrolled patients applied the emollient daily to their face and body for three weeks. The severity of the skin reactions was evaluated by a researcher using the Common Terminology Criteria for Adverse Events (CTCAE) v5.0 at baseline and end of the trial. Patient-reported outcomes (PROs) included the frequency and severity of skin symptoms (Numerical rating scale, NRS), quality of life (QoL; Skindex-16 and Dermatology Life Quality Index), Patient Benefit Index (PBI), and treatment satisfaction. PROs were collected at baseline, weekly, and at the end of the trial. RESULTS: According to the CTCAE and NRS, the novel emollient significantly improved the severity and frequency of xerosis and pruritus (Ps ≤ .001). A significant reduction in the NRS score for frequency of erythema was measured (p < .001). The frequency and severity of burning and pain did not change. Regarding the patients' QoL, no beneficial effect of the skin care product was measurable. 44% of the patients experienced at least one patient-relevant treatment benefit. 87% of the patients were satisfied with the emollient and would recommend it. CONCLUSIONS: This study shows that the novel emollient significantly reduced chemotherapy-induced skin toxicity, more specifically xerosis and pruritus without hampering patient's QoL. Future research is needed to make definite conclusions using a study design including a control group and a long-term follow-up.

BACKGROUND: Cancer is mainly a disease of older patients. In older cancer patients, additional endpoints such as quality of survival and daily functioning might be considered equally relevant as overall or disease free survival. However, these factors have been understudied using prospective designs focussing on older cancer patients. Therefore, this study will focus on the impact of cancer, ageing, and their interaction on the long-term wellbeing of older cancer patients. METHODS/DESIGN: This study is an observational cohort study. We aim to recruit 720 cancer patients above 70 years with a new diagnosis of breast, prostate, lung or gastrointestinal cancer and two control groups: one control group of 720 patients above 70 years without a previous diagnosis of cancer and one control group of 720 cancer patients between 50 - 69 years newly diagnosed with breast, prostate, lung or gastrointestinal cancer. Data collection will take place at inclusion, after six months, after one year and every subsequent year until death or end of the study. Data will be collected through personal interviews (consisting of socio-demographic information, general health information, a comprehensive geriatric assessment, quality of life, health locus of control and a loneliness scale), a handgrip test, assessment of medical records, two buccal swabs and a blood sample from cancer patients (at baseline). As an annex study, caregivers of the participants will be recruited as well. Data collection for caregivers will consist of a self-administered questionnaire examining depression, coping, and burden. DISCUSSION: This extensive data collection will increase insight on how wellbeing of older cancer patients is affected by cancer (diagnosis and treatment), ageing, and their interaction. Results may provide new insights, which might contribute to the improvement of care for older cancer patients.

BACKGROUND: Cancer seems to have an independent adverse prognostic effect on COVID-19-related mortality, but uncertainty exists regarding its effect across different patient subgroups. We report a population-based analysis of patients hospitalised with COVID-19 with prior or current solid cancer versus those without cancer. METHODS: We analysed data of adult patients registered until 24 May 2020 in the Belgian nationwide database of Sciensano. The primary objective was in-hospital mortality within 30 days of COVID-19 diagnosis among patients with solid cancer versus patients without cancer. Severe event occurrence, a composite of intensive care unit admission, invasive ventilation and/or death, was a secondary objective. These endpoints were analysed across different patient subgroups. Multivariable logistic regression models were used to analyse the association between cancer and clinical characteristics (baseline analysis) and the effect of cancer on in-hospital mortality and on severe event occurrence, adjusting for clinical characteristics (in-hospital analysis). RESULTS: A total of 13 594 patients (of whom 1187 with solid cancer (8.7%)) were evaluable for the baseline analysis and 10 486 (892 with solid cancer (8.5%)) for the in-hospital analysis. Patients with cancer were older and presented with less symptoms/signs and lung imaging alterations. The 30-day in-hospital mortality was higher in patients with solid cancer compared with patients without cancer (31.7% vs 20.0%, respectively; adjusted OR (aOR) 1.34; 95% CI 1.13 to 1.58). The aOR was 3.84 (95% CI 1.94 to 7.59) among younger patients (<60 years) and 2.27 (95% CI 1.41 to 3.64) among patients without other comorbidities. Severe event occurrence was similar in both groups (36.7% vs 28.8%; aOR 1.10; 95% CI 0.95 to 1.29). CONCLUSIONS: This population-based analysis demonstrates that solid cancer is an independent adverse prognostic factor for in-hospital mortality among patients with COVID-19. This adverse effect was more pronounced among younger patients and those without other comorbidities. Patients with solid cancer should be prioritised in vaccination campaigns and in tailored containment measurements.

BACKGROUND: Abiraterone acetate (AA) increases overall survival (OS) in patients with metastatic castration-resistant prostate cancer (mCRPC) previously treated with docetaxel. However, survival time varies substantially between individuals. Our goal was to identify prognostic factors that better estimate OS. MATERIALS AND METHODS: This is a retrospective multicentric analysis of 368 patients with mCRPC starting AA with prednisone after docetaxel. Cox proportional hazards statistics were applied. A multivariate model was constructed based on significant univariate predictors by using a manual stepwise forward and backward selection strategy. Model performance was determined by using receiver operating characteristic (ROC) curves. RESULTS: Univariate analysis identified 20 significant OS predictors. A multivariate model was constructed, based on 220 patients, incorporating 5 independent risk factors for decreased OS at the time of AA initiation: hemoglobin < 12 g/dL (hazard ratio [HR] 2.02), > 10 metastases (HR 1.80), ECOG performance status ≥ 2 (HR 1.88), radiographic progression (HR 1.50), and time since diagnosis < 90 months (HR 1.66, all P < .05). Patients were stratified into 3 groups: good (0-2 risk factors, median OS 22.6 months), intermediate (3 risk factors, median OS 13.9 months), and poor prognosis (4-5 risk factors, median OS 6.2 months). The area under the ROC curve based on the event "death by the time of median OS (13.3 months)" was 0.736 (95% confidence interval 0.670-0.803). CONCLUSION: We identified 5 readily available risk factors independently associated with decreased OS. The resulting model may be used for patient counseling in daily clinical practice, as well as patient stratification in clinical trials.

BACKGROUND: Abiraterone acetate (AA) is licensed for treating metastatic castration-resistant prostate cancer (mCRPC). Real-world data on oncological outcome after AA are scarce. The current study assesses efficacy and safety of AA in mCRPC patients previously treated with docetaxel who started treatment during the Belgian compassionate use program (January 2011-July 2012). PATIENTS AND METHODS: Records from 368 patients with mCRPC from 23 different Belgian hospitals who started AA 1000mg per day with 10mg prednisone or equivalent were retrospectively reviewed (September 2013-December 2014). Prostate-specific antigen (PSA) response (decrease≥50%), time to PSA progression (increase>50% over PSA nadir in case of PSA response/>25% in absence of PSA response), time to radiographic progression (on bone scans or for soft tissue lesions using Response Evaluation Criteria In Solid Tumors 1.1), overall survival and adverse event rate (Common Terminology Criteria for Adverse Events v4.03) were analyzed. Kaplan-Meier statistics were applied. RESULTS: Overall, 92 patients (25%) had an Eastern Cooperative Oncology Group performance status≥2. Median age was 73 years, median PSA was 103ng/dl. PSA response was observed in 131 patients (37.4%). Median time to PSA and radiographic progression was 4.1 months (95% CI: 3.6-4.6) and 5.8 months (5.3-6.4), respectively. Median overall survival was 15.1 months (13.6-16.6). Most common grade 3 to 4 adverse events were anemia (13.9%), hypokalemia (7.3%), fatigue (6.8%), and pain (6.3%). Median duration of AA treatment was 5.3 months (interquartile range: 2.8-10.3). The main study limitation is its retrospective design. CONCLUSIONS: These real-world data on post-docetaxel AA efficacy are in line with the COU-AA-301 trial. Importantly, incidence of severe anemia and hypokalemia is up to 50% higher than reported in previous studies.
